TitleProtein Extraction methods suitable for muscle tissue proteomic analysis
Description• Evaluation of two methods for protein extraction from muscle tissues. • Two different extraction methods showed distinct patterns of protein abundance; • Two-dimensional electrophoresis revealed 131 spots with different volumes; • SDS-based buffer (method A) mostly extracted proteins of high MW range and peculiar in sarcomere and muscular fibres, such as Troponin, Myosin, Miozenin 2 and Ankyrin; • Urea/chaps/DTE/tris solution (method B) enriched numerous protein species in a low MW range, several protein fragments and organelle membrane proteins
